Ward evidence · Lisburn And Castlereagh
Hillsborough
In 2024, 61 verified sales were recorded in this ward. The reported median price was £336,250.
Annual sales and reported median prices
| Year | Verified sales | Reported median price |
|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 61 | £336,250 |
| 2023 | 69 | £300,000 |
| 2022 | 61 | £260,000 |
| 2021 | 89 | £298,750 |
| 2020 | 39 | £301,500 |
| 2019 | 60 | £278,713 |
| 2018 | 44 | £227,500 |
| 2017 | 46 | £235,000 |
| 2016 | 56 | £226,250 |
| 2015 | 55 | £232,500 |
| 2014 | 60 | £215,500 |
| 2013 | 53 | £200,000 |
| 2012 | 37 | £210,000 |
| 2011 | 18 | Withheld by source |
| 2010 | 20 | Withheld by source |
| 2009 | 28 | Withheld by source |
| 2008 | 28 | Withheld by source |
| 2007 | 46 | £365,000 |
| 2006 | 97 | £222,000 |
| 2005 | 55 | £197,500 |
How to use these figures
These are observed ward sales, not an individual property valuation. Changes in the mix of homes sold can move the median even when like-for-like prices do not change. The source withholds some prices; the verified sales count remains distinct from that publication decision. For an adjusted council trend, see the Lisburn And Castlereagh House Price Index.
